Building foundation repair services address issues related to the stability and integrity of a property's foundation. These services typically involve assessing the condition of the foundation, identifying signs of damage or settlement, and implementing appropriate repair methods. Common techniques include underpinning, piering, slab stabilization, and sealing cracks to restore structural support and prevent further deterioration. The goal is to reinforce the foundation to ensure the safety and longevity of the property.

Problems that foundation repair services help resolve often include uneven flooring, cracked walls, sticking doors or windows, and visible cracks in the foundation or basement walls. These issues can be caused by soil movement, moisture fluctuations, poor construction practices, or natural settling over time. Addressing these problems early with professional foundation repair can prevent more severe structural damage, reduce repair costs, and maintain the property's value.

Properties that typically require foundation repair services range from residential homes and multi-family dwellings to commercial buildings and industrial facilities. Single-family houses, especially those built on expansive clay or unstable soil, are common candidates for foundation assessments and repairs. Additionally, properties with basements or crawl spaces that exhibit signs of shifting or cracking may benefit from foundation stabilization services to ensure their structural soundness.

Foundation Repair Costs - The average cost for foundation repair services typically ranges from $2,000 to $7,000, depending on the extent of damage. Minor cracks may cost around $1,000, while more extensive repairs can exceed $10,000.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ific needs.

Material and Method Expenses - Costs vary based on the repair method, such as piering or underpinning, which can range from $1,500 to $15,000. The choice of materials, like steel or concrete, influences the overall expense. Prices are affected by the foundation’s size and severity of issues.

Labor and Inspection Fees - Labor costs for foundation repairs generally fall between $50 and $150 per hour, with total costs depending on project scope. Inspection fees, if applicable, can add approximately $300 to $600 to the total. Local contractors can assess the specific repair requirements.

Additional Costs and Factors - Extra expenses may include permits, soil stabilization, or waterproofing, which can add several hundred to thousands of dollars. The complexity of the foundation and site accessibility influence the overall cost estimates. Local service providers can help determine precise pricing.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of foundation problems? Indicators may include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ven or sloping floors, sticking doors or windows, and gaps around window frames or door jambs.

How long does foundation repair typically take? The duration varies depending on the extent of the damage and the repair method, but local contractors can provide estimates based on specific conditions.

Are foundation repairs disruptive to my home? Repair processes can cause some disturbance, but experienced service providers aim to minimize inconvenience during the work.

What causes foundation issues in Vernon Hills, IL? Factors such as soil settlement, moisture fluctuations, tree roots, and poor drainage can contribute to foundation problems in the area.

How can I prevent future foundation damage? Proper drainage, maintaining consistent moisture levels around the foundation, and addressing issues promptly can help reduce the risk of future damage.
